ACME Tube and Profile Laser System – Where Precision Meets Performance
The ACME tube and profile laser system stands for maximum efficiency and flexibility in modern tube and profile processing. Equipped with 4 high-precision chucks, vertical guides, and 3 movable clamping systems, it enables stable and accurate machining of a wide variety of workpieces.
The system is available in multiple processing diameters (Ø 280 mm, 360 mm, 550 mm, 640 mm, and 800 mm), thus offering maximum adaptability to different production requirements.

With selectable laser power levels of 3 kW, 6 kW, 12 kW, and up to 20 kW, as well as a processing length of up to 12 meters, this machine meets the highest industrial standards.
Premium components from renowned manufacturers ensure longevity and process reliability. Naturally, the system is CE-compliant and meets all current safety standards.
Efficient production workflows are supported by semi-automatic loading and unloading, complemented by an integrated small-part conveyor belt. The innovative 45° laser head also enables precise cuts even with complex geometries.
